First, apologies if I'm in the wrong subforum for this.

I have a tileset problem. I'm using Mayday, but I'm not sure if the bug is with Mayday specifically or with Dwarf Fortress itself.



A few things in particular stand out. The first is that the dwarves are all colored silhouettes, which is incorrect - as you can see, the Miner is using the correct Mayday sprite, but the others appear to be bugged. The second is that all the animals are using letter representations, instead of the animal sprites that Mayday comes with. I have confirmed that the files with the correct sprites exist in the raws/graphics folder.

If it helps, I'm running Manjaro Linux, having installed Dwarf Fortress (non-graphical) from the AUR.

The first is that the dwarves are all colored silhouettes, which is incorrect
Delete or rename /raw/graphics_example.txt in your bay12 folder (and also your data/save/<your save>raw/).
That's the example file (and the graphics) from Toady himself and it takes precedence over your custom installed graphics (alphabetical order?).

Quote
The second is that all the animals are using letter representations, instead of the animal sprites that Mayday comes with
Please make sure that not only the png files exist, but also the appropriate text files that tell the game which graphic to assign to which animal.
In the AUR I only see some packages with graphic sets installed so it's hard to check remotely.
For reference, created worlds get their own copy of the raws (see above), so remember that when you're trying to fix your issue.

That did it! Specifically, deleting/updating the world's raws folder. It must have been that I installed it incorrectly the first time, and the world I was using for testing was making use of bad files. When I deleted and created a new world, the textures were all in place.
